implement end-to-end AI pipelines: data collection/cleaning, feature engineering, model training, validation, and inference. • Rapidly prototype novel models (e.g., neural networks, probabilistic models) using PyTorch, TensorFlow, JAX, or equivalent. • Productionize models in cloud/on-prem environments (AWS/GCP/Azure) with containerization (Docker/Kubernetes) and ensure low-latency, high-availability inference. 2. Strategic More ❯
focus on building graph-based neural network (GNN) models, generating ScaNN-based embeddings, and training scalable ML models for search, recommendation, and classification systems. You will collaborate closely with Google Cloud engineers, architects, and data scientists to deliver innovative, production-ready AI solutions. Key Responsibilities Design and implement Graph Neural Network (GNN) architectures for enterprise-scale applications. Develop and … optimize vector embedding generation pipelines using ScaNN or similar ANN techniques. Train, fine-tune, and deploy ML/DL models using TensorFlow, PyTorch, JAX, or similar frameworks. Collaborate with data engineers and solution architects to integrate models into scalable cloud solutions. Perform model evaluations, A/B testing, and hyperparameter tuning for optimal performance. Build reusable pipelines and tools … documentation and presentations for internal and customer-facing stakeholders. Required Qualifications Bachelor’s degree in computer science, Mathematics or a related technical field or equivalent practical experience. Certifications Minimum: Google Professional Data Engineer Preferred: AWS Machine Learning Specialty Certification 7+ years in a customer facing role working with enterprise clients 4+ years of experience working in enterprise data warehouse More ❯
well as a strong background in AI research and applied machine learning. Expertise in key data science technologies and techniques, such as Python, Git, AWS, AWS Sagemaker, PyTorch, TensorFlow, Jax, Numpy, Scikit-learn, Time-series forecasting, Classification, Regression, Large-language models, and Experiment Design. Strong stakeholder management skills and the ability to communicate complex ideas to a diverse audience. More ❯
City of London, London, United Kingdom Hybrid / WFH Options
MediaTek
with the ability to present complex ideas clearly Preferred: Experience in optimization, reinforcement learning, and/or large language models (LLMs) Familiarity with deep learning frameworks (e.g., TensorFlow, PyTorch, JAX) A strong publication record in top conferences (e.g., NeurIPS, ICML, ICLR, ACL) Why Join Us Work on groundbreaking AI research with real-world applications and a strong commitment to More ❯
with the ability to present complex ideas clearly Preferred: Experience in optimization, reinforcement learning, and/or large language models (LLMs) Familiarity with deep learning frameworks (e.g., TensorFlow, PyTorch, JAX) A strong publication record in top conferences (e.g., NeurIPS, ICML, ICLR, ACL) Why Join Us Work on groundbreaking AI research with real-world applications and a strong commitment to More ❯
As a Machine Learning Engineer in the Applied AI team at Graphcore, you will contribute to advancing AI technology by developing and optimising AI models tailored to our specialised hardware. Working closely with the Software development and Research teams, you More ❯
inference, causal reasoning & inference, transfer & multi-task learning, diffusion models, graph neural networks, active learning; Experience writing production-quality code with modern machine learning frameworks such as PyTorch, TensorFlow, JAX, or similar; Experience with multi-GPU and distributed training at scale; A team player who thrives in collaborative environments and is committed to enabling colleagues to reach their full … physics, or computational biology, or equivalent experience; Experience in developing machine learning models; Very strong programming skills, including experience with Python and deep learning libraries such as PyTorch or JAX; Experience in large-scale distributed optimization of machine learning models across multiple GPUs and nodes. Preferred Qualifications - Familiarity with biological data formats, concepts, and computational models; Experience in cell More ❯
Python, R, C, C++, or Java, and their associated security considerations. * Previous experience with ML, LLM, deep learning and data manipulation techniques, libraries, and frameworks such as TensorFlow, PyTorch, Jax, and scikit-learn is desirable. * Experience in implementing secure coding practices, DevOps, CI/CD pipelines and familiarity with secure software development life cycle (SDLC) methodologies. * Strong understanding of More ❯
Python, R, C, C++, or Java, and their associated security considerations. • Previous experience with ML, LLM, deep learning and data manipulation techniques, libraries, and frameworks such as TensorFlow, PyTorch, Jax, and scikit-learn is desirable. • Experience in implementing secure coding practices, DevOps, CI/CD pipelines and familiarity with secure software development life cycle (SDLC) methodologies. • Strong understanding of More ❯
Reading, Berkshire, South East, United Kingdom Hybrid / WFH Options
LA International Computer Consultants Ltd
Python, R, C, C++, or Java, and their associated security considerations. * Previous experience with ML, LLM, deep learning and data manipulation techniques, libraries, and frameworks such as TensorFlow, PyTorch, Jax, and scikit-learn is desirable. * Experience in implementing secure coding practices, DevOps, CI/CD pipelines and familiarity with secure software development life cycle (SDLC) methodologies. * Strong understanding of More ❯
Job Summary As a researcher at Graphcore, you will contribute to the advancement of AI research, investigating new ideas that push the limits on important AI/ML problems. Specialised hardware has been the key driver of the progress of More ❯
Job Summary As a researcher at Graphcore, you will contribute to the advancement of AI research, investigating new ideas that push the limits on important AI/ML problems. Specialised hardware has been the key driver of the progress of More ❯
at the forefront of innovation. With strategic offices in major cities worldwide, including London, Paris, Berlin, Tunis, Kigali, Cape Town, Boston, and San Francisco, InstaDeep collaborates with giants like Google DeepMind and prestigious educational institutions like MIT, Stanford, Oxford, UCL, and Imperial College London. We are a Google Cloud Partner and a select NVIDIA Elite Service Delivery Partner. … or engineering roles. Strong expertise in Machine Learning and Deep Learning, with exposure to Reinforcement Learning as a plus. Proficiency in Python and modern ML libraries (e.g., TensorFlow, PyTorch, JAX, or Keras). Experience with version control systems (GitHub, GitLab) and knowledge of clean, maintainable coding practices. Familiarity with CI/CD pipelines for automating ML workflows. Ability to More ❯
City of London, London, United Kingdom Hybrid / WFH Options
microTECH Global LTD
C++, and deep learning frameworks (e.g., PyTorch, TensorFlow) Solid grasp of ML techniques; independent and team-oriented mindse Preferred: Experience in LLMs, reinforcement learning, or chip design Familiarity with JAX and optimization frameworks Why Join Us: Work on impactful AI research with real-world applications Collaborate with top researchers in a global team Flexible hybrid work environment Opportunities to More ❯
C++, and deep learning frameworks (e.g., PyTorch, TensorFlow) Solid grasp of ML techniques; independent and team-oriented mindse Preferred: Experience in LLMs, reinforcement learning, or chip design Familiarity with JAX and optimization frameworks Why Join Us: Work on impactful AI research with real-world applications Collaborate with top researchers in a global team Flexible hybrid work environment Opportunities to More ❯
and deploying production-ready solutions) Familiarity in statistical methods for Machine Learning (e.g. Bayesian methods, HMMs, graphical models, dimension reduction, clustering, classification, regression techniques, etc.) Familiarity with PyTorch, TensorFlow, JAX or similar frameworks Strong coding abilities in Python Preferred Qualifications Experience in the Architecture, Engineering, and/or Construction domains, including expertise with industry-specific data formats (e.g., BIM More ❯
with Bayesian optimization, ideally in noisy or low-data regimes Familiarity with probabilistic modelling and the underlying mathematical/statistical principles. Demonstrable experience with machine learning frameworks such as JAX, TensorFlow, or PyTorch, particularly for model development and optimization tasks. Proficiency in data wrangling, feature engineering, and model evaluation techniques. Curiosity, autonomy, and ability to work in a fast More ❯
As a Machine Learning Engineer in the Applied AI team at Graphcore, you will contribute to advancing AI technology by developing and optimising AI models tailored to our specialised hardware. Working closely with the Software development and Research teams, you More ❯
As a Machine Learning Engineer in the Applied AI team at Graphcore, you will contribute to advancing AI technology by developing and optimising AI models tailored to our specialised hardware. Working closely with the Software development and Research teams, you More ❯
Cambridge, Cambridgeshire, United Kingdom Hybrid / WFH Options
microTECH Global Limited
Permanent Role Location : Cambridge Hybrid Policy: 3 days onsite and 2 days working from home weekly Role and Responsibilities As anAI Research Scientist, you will be part of a dynamic team working on next-generation machine learning technologies for real More ❯
may be a good fit if you: Have 5+ years of industry-related experience Are proficient in Python and have experience with deep learning frameworks such as PyTorch or Jax Have a strong software engineering background and are interested in working closely with researchers and other engineers Enjoy pair programming (we love to pair!) Care about code quality, testing … file types: pdf, doc, docx, txt, rtf Enter manually Accepted file types: pdf, doc, docx, txt, rtf (Optional) Personal Preferences How do you pronounce your name? Website Publications (e.g. Google Scholar) URL Other Useful URLs (e.g. Blog Posts) Are you open to working in-person in one of our offices 25% of the time? Select Of the locations listed More ❯
self-motivated and independent worker. Strong English writing and verbal communication skills. Preferred Skills Proficiency in Python. Expertise in one of the standard machine learning frameworks, such as PyTorch, JAX, or TensorFlow. Broad knowledge of and practical experience with modern machine learning and optimization techniques. Excellent analytical, numerical, and modeling skills. Broad knowledge of photonics and general physics. Familiarity More ❯
About Us Deep Genomics is at the forefront of using artificial intelligence to transform drug discovery. Our proprietary AI platform decodes the complexity of genome biology to identify novel drug targets, mechanisms, and genetic medicines inaccessible through traditional methods. With More ❯
re searching for Senior ML Compiler Engineers to join the team building the ML backend (compiler, run-time, and debugger) for our next-generation OPTUs that connect PyTorch, Tensorflow, JAX, and MXNet down to our low-level kernel drivers.Your mission will be to create seamless support for a broad ecosystem of large AI models, and ensure we are pushing … roadmap that unlock key high-impact technical and business milestones that drive the success of Flux. Architect & Build: Design and implement our compiler, runtime, and debugger for PyTorch, TensorFlow, JAX, and MXNet on custom hardware. Optimise Performance: Apply advanced techniques (layout, fusion, scheduling, tiling) to eliminate bottlenecks and maximise throughput. Mentor & Encourage Standards: Lead code reviews, coach peers, and … engineering with a focus on C/C++ programming. Deep expertise in ML framework internals, compilers, low-level programming, and optimisation techniques. Deep expertise in optimising Tensorflow, PyTorch or JAX deep learning models. Deep expertise with multiple toolchains like LLVM, OpenXLA/XLA, MLIR, TVM. Practical experience applying machine learning in high-performance computing contexts. Strong problem-solving skills More ❯
re searching for Senior ML Compiler Engineers to join the team building the ML backend (compiler, run-time, and debugger) for our next-generation OPTUs that connect PyTorch, Tensorflow, JAX, and MXNet down to our low-level kernel drivers.Your mission will be to create seamless support for a broad ecosystem of large AI models, and ensure we are pushing … roadmap that unlock key high-impact technical and business milestones that drive the success of Flux. Architect & Build: Design and implement our compiler, runtime, and debugger for PyTorch, TensorFlow, JAX, and MXNet on custom hardware. Optimise Performance: Apply advanced techniques (layout, fusion, scheduling, tiling) to eliminate bottlenecks and maximise throughput. Mentor & Encourage Standards: Lead code reviews, coach peers, and … engineering with a focus on C/C++ programming. Deep expertise in ML framework internals, compilers, low-level programming, and optimisation techniques. Deep expertise in optimising Tensorflow, PyTorch or JAX deep learning models. Deep expertise with multiple toolchains like LLVM, OpenXLA/XLA, MLIR, TVM. Practical experience applying machine learning in high-performance computing contexts. Strong problem-solving skills More ❯